Transition-Metal Catalysis of Nucleophilic Substitution Reactions: A Radical Alternative to S(N)1 and S(N)2 Processes

[Image: see text] Classical methods for achieving nucleophilic substitutions of alkyl electrophiles (S(N)1 and S(N)2) have limited scope and are not generally amenable to enantioselective variants that employ readily available racemic electrophiles.
